Overview of Dreams in the Bible

Dreams in the Bible often hold significant meaning. They serve as a medium for divine communication, conveying messages from God and offering guidance. Various figures in the Bible, such as Joseph and Daniel, received profound revelations through dreams.

Biblical dreams frequently symbolize spiritual truths and may predict future events. For example, Joseph’s dream of grain bundles represented his family’s future bowing to him. Understanding the context of these dreams enhances their interpretation.

You may also explore specific passages in the Bible that discuss dreams. Notable scriptures include Joel 2:28, which mentions dreams and visions, and Matthew 1:20, where an angel appears to Joseph in a dream. These verses illustrate the importance of dreams in conveying God’s will.

Historical Significance of Gold

Gold has maintained immense historical value across cultures, often associated with wealth and power. Biblical figures, such as King Solomon, are noted for their riches in gold, which signified God’s favor and blessings. The construction of the Temple in Jerusalem utilized gold, reflecting its sacredness and connection to divine worship. This historical backdrop reinforces gold’s role in dreams as a marker of success, abundance, and spiritual significance.

Interpretation in Different Biblical Contexts

  1. Joseph’s Dreams: Joseph dreamt of sheaves of wheat and celestial bodies, symbolizing his future prominence. When gold appears in dreams, it may indicate upcoming recognition or success similar to Joseph’s experience.
  2. Moses and the Golden Calf: In Exodus, the Israelites created a golden calf. This incident shows how gold, while representing divine favor, can also signify temptation and misguidance. Dreaming of gold might warn against pursuing materialism over spirituality.
  3. Solomon’s Wealth: King Solomon’s reign is marked by immense wealth and wisdom. Gold in dreams can suggest that prosperity and wisdom are intertwined in your journey, encouraging you to seek both in your life.
